Eddie wasn’t sure how he managed it, but he had a boyfriend. 
He thought he had a boyfriend, at least. None other than Steve goddamn Harrington. They’d been on dates, plural. He wasn’t sure Steve was ready for the word ‘boyfriend’, but no one Eddie had dated was, so it felt the same as it always did. He got it. This was new for Steve. Hell, this was new for Eddie. 
He kept waiting for the other shoe to drop, for things to go bad. They were one month into whatever the hell they were doing and everything was still peaches and cream. From Eddie’s past relationships, he knew things always went south quick. People didn’t stick around. But he had a good feeling about Steve, against his better judgment. 
Things did go bad, but not in the way Eddie expected. 
The first and only ‘unofficial’ date the two had gone on was when Eddie stumbled across Steve, cruising at a beat of all places. The first time Eddie realised who the guy was he’d been shocked breathless and knocked back on his heels. Space and fucking time ceased to make sense because there was no way in hell The Steve Harrington, Mr Popular, ladies’ man was in a place like that. But he was. 
More shocking still, Eddie had fallen for him before he knew who he was. He’d been all red-faced and tongue-tied, trying to help Steve ride out the wave of panic that’d overcome him. Eddie still wasn’t sure what had him so shaken up that night, but the time had passed to ask. If it was important, Steve would tell him. 
Somehow, knowing the pretty guy he’d been making goo-goo eyes at all night was the same Steve he’d shared a history class with hadn’t changed things. Eddie had still wanted to take Steve home with him, even if nothing came of it. Eddie had his share of casual hookups. Enough to know it wasn’t what he wanted, but in a place like Hawkins, where the town borders were small and people’s minds were smaller still, you’d take the scraps that were given to you. 
Steve was different to how Eddie expected. They’d orbited each other in high school. Well, Eddie had orbited Steve. He kept his distance, but trailed in the boy’s wake, much to Eddie’s own dismay. For a dude who had a stick up his ass regarding the high school hierarchy, and jocks in general, developing a crush on Steve during his first go at senior year had been a devastating blow to his sense of self. Hell, the guy had been a thorn in his side for years, spurring on a mad case of cognitive dissonance every time he crossed his path. 
Eddie was constantly surprised at how easy it was to date Steve. Not that he’d expected dating Steve to be hard on his end, but dating guys always came with complications. In Eddie’s experience, it was never simple. There were always hoops to jump through, parents or friends who couldn’t find out. Not with Steve. It was equal parts, comforting and disconcerting. 
Steve’s parents never factored into the equation besides a couple of off-handed comments the boy made, which always left a vile taste in the back of Eddie’s throat. Steve never said anything that’d raise alarm bells to an unassuming ear, but if you knew what to look for, they were there. Eddie heard his father’s voice echoing back through the years when Steve would talk about his father. 
Steve wasn’t going to come out to his parents, at least not while he still lived under their roof, but they’d been out of town for months, so the Harrington house had become a refuge, as had the Munson’s trailer. 
Wayne was always working nights, not that he’d care if Eddie had a guy around. His uncle knew about him, and he’d rather guys come around to their place instead of Eddie sneaking out to make out with them in his van or in the back of some club. Wayne was understanding, the rest of the world wasn’t always. 
He hadn’t told Wayne about Steve. He hadn’t told anyone about Steve, not that he didn’t want to. He did. He just didn’t think Steve was ready. The guy was good at acting calm, but Eddie knew there was something bubbling beneath the surface. He’d act smooth and unbothered when they’d make out on the couch. Hell, he’d been willing to go to third base quickly for a guy who’d thought he was straight up until a few weeks before. Steve had been calm. He’d taken it in his stride.
It was the little things that did it. They’d been watching a movie together at Eddie’s place. He’d taken Steve’s palm into his lap and traced absentmindedly, hating to sit still for too long. Eddie paused as he felt Steve’s hand tremble beneath his fingertips. He looked at Steve and for once the boy looked rattled, seeming floored that someone had touched him so gently. Again, Eddie felt the old familiar ache. King Steve wouldn’t crumble just because someone was soft with him, right? No way. Not back then. Something must have happened, but that was the thing about them. Their pasts were their pasts. They had each other and that would have to do for now. 
It wasn’t until Eddie showed up late to Steve’s place that he realised they needed to talk about it. Sometimes, when Eddie was absorbed in something, the rest of the world fell away. He’d told Steve he’d come around to his place for dinner at seven. He’d been making notes for the latest Hellfire campaign. He’d decided the party’s latest ‘big bad’ was going to be none other than the dark wizard, Vecna himself. He’d been poring over lore to set up things just right for the long road ahead of them and he’d lost track of the time. 
It’d been a hell of a day for it too. A dark cloud had descended on the sleepy town of Hawkins, breaking the winter freeze early. The sky was dark and if Eddie thought about it, the lights had been flickering with the storm. When he emerged from writing, it was dark outside and the alarm clock radio by his bed read 12:05. Which definitely wasn’t the time. 
Shit. Eddie threw on a jacket, hit the gas and was pulling up to the Harrington manner in no time. The clock in his car let him know it was eight-fifteen. 
Eddie expected Steve to be pissed. He felt worse when Steve wasn’t. 
He let himself in without knocking. To his surprise, Steve hadn’t locked the door. He always locked the door. He’d shot up from where he’d been sitting stock-still at the dining room table as Eddie’s footfalls seemed to bring him back from where his mind had been. He looked at Eddie for a long moment. Eddie could wilt under the scrutiny of Steve’s gaze, his jaw set, his eyes scraping over every last inch of him. He’d sighed, looking all at once like a lost child, uncertain and vaguely ashamed. 
“I thought something happened,” Steve muttered. 
It set off all the alarm bells and red flags Eddie had been ignoring. When their new partner didn’t show up to a date, some people might think the worst, that they were being stood up or that their date had found somebody else but not Steve. He’d been worried something happened to Eddie. He’d looked the way he had when the two first ran into each other at the fairgrounds. Wide-eyed and on the verge of a breakdown. 
Eddie kept telling himself that whatever had happened with Steve wasn’t a big deal, because Steve kept telling him it and damn Eddie wanted to believe him. Being with Steve had been easy, but Eddie knew facing whatever the hell this was would make it harder. The signs had all been there from the start.  
The guy rarely slept, and when he did, it was fitful and filled with incoherent mumbling. He’d ball Eddie’s sheets between his clenched palms and whimper like a dog in a car during the midday heat. Eddie didn’t bring it up because he’d been right during their first night together. Steve was haunted by something goddamn awful and Eddie wanted so badly to do something that’d make it go away, but he also knew things were never that simple. 
“I’m fine. I just got caught up. It was stupid. I’m sorry I made you worry,” Eddie spoke when he found his voice. 
Steve was shaking. Shit. 
Eddie reached out and touched his hand, balled so tightly into a fist, his knuckles turned white. As Eddie slowly pried his hand open, he realised his palms were bleeding, his nails having made five deep, half-moon crescent wounds.
“Was it that dragon game? The little shitheads don’t appreciate how much effort you put into that stuff,” Steve spoke, almost sounding normal, seeming unaware of the blood, or the way his knees knocked together, the way his body swayed like a strong breeze would send him tumbling. 
Steve wanted to know about his stupid goddamn fantasy game and god Eddie wanted to take the out, he didn’t want to have to dredge up whatever unspoken thing that’d twisted Steve up, knowing it might just ruin what the two had together but in the end, it didn’t matter. Eddie would rather know Steve was okay. They could work out what they were after. 
“Stevie, what did you think happened to me tonight?” Eddie asked, holding the boy’s hand, and leading him to the kitchen sink. 
He wet a dishtowel and gently rubbed it over Steve’s palm. 
“The power went out,” Steve mumbled, as though that explained it all. Eddie tried to follow. 
“Yeah Stevie, there was a storm. Storms kinda do that. Did you think I’d run off the road or something?” He watched Steve’s jaw tense.
“The thought crossed my mind,” He confessed, and Eddie nodded, placing Steve’s palm to his cheek, nudging against it. 
“But I didn’t and I’m fine. We’re going to talk about this, okay? Maybe not tonight, but I want you to tell me what’s going on in that head of yours. I’m your boyfriend, Steve. That’s what boyfriends do. They tell each other shit.” 
Steve’s eyes were suddenly on him again. Oh shit. Eddie had used the word, hadn’t he? That word was meant to stay in his head for another few months, at least. 
This is how you scare people away, Munson. You go too hard, too fast and you scare people away, but Steve had stopped shaking. 
He pulled Eddie in for a bone-crushing hug, holding him so tightly the man could hardly breathe. He felt Steve bury his head into the nape of his neck and holy shit, Eddie was so gone for this stupid jock. 
“Alright. Okay. Yeah. I’ll tell you about it, just not tonight,” Steve muttered, mostly to himself. 
Eddie wasn’t convinced, but he wanted to believe Steve. 
“Alright, not tonight.” 
The two stood together for a moment as another bout of rolling thunder cut the lights. Steve’s hands grasped at Eddie’s jacket. The silence felt loaded. Eddie needed to break it.
“You’re not weirded out I called you my boyfriend?” He asked, testing the waters, wondering how much back peddling he was going to have to do. 
“No, why?” Steve breathed, pulling back slightly, trying to work out Eddie’s features in the sudden darkness. It was just like the night at the fairground.
Eddie knew Steve better in the darkness than he did in the light. Steve, in the dark, seemed right. He was a figured silhouette, beautiful but inscrutable to Eddie. 
“It’s not too soon?” He watched Steve blink at him through the darkness. 
“I might have told Robin you were my boyfriend weeks ago,” Steve spoke hesitantly, his hand still ensnared in Eddie’s jacket. 
Eddie let out an exasperated laugh and pressed their foreheads together. 
“Oh, okay, cool. I was worried I was taking things too quick,” Eddie mumbled, feeling a blush rise to his cheeks, thankful for the darkness. Goddamn, he really had a boyfriend. 
“Life’s short,” Steve reasoned. It didn’t sit right. 
“Maybe for other people. I’m gonna live forever, baby. Don’t you worry your pretty little head about it,” he teased, slipping his hand into the back pocket of Steve’s jeans. 
He didn’t know what happened with Steve but this seemed important. Steve needed to know he wasn’t going anywhere.
Though the world had a funny way of turning around to bite you in the ass. The next time Eddie missed a date night, Steve really goddamn needed to be worried.

The more I think about this [this post], the more a Yiling Wei Sect AU comes to mind.
Everything plays out mostly the same, but the rumors are true! Wei Wuxian really did start his own sect!
Perhaps the timeline diverges after Qiongqi Path.
Wei Wuxian successfully convinces Wen Ning and Wen Qing not to turn themselves in. They have a sect to run together now! They'll deal with the consequences together.
The siege still happens but it's more evenly matched. Since it was just rumors that wwx started a sect, they were more prepared to fight wwx and wn. Two against many. They didn't expect wwx to have actually skilled disciples! (In my heart of hearts, wwx's disciples would be a bunch of lost, outcasted queer kids he found (think mxy!!) that found a home in his sect)
The siege concludes with casualties on both ends. Both jc, who's leading the siege still, and wwx have newly formed sects. They can't afford to loose much more. It's a draw. Terms and conditions of the draw are to be established.
Meanwhile, the siege is still locked down as the greatest battle in history. Lan disciples come back tired and ragged. Lan Wangji has received his punishment of 33 lashes and is in seclusion.
He is never the wiser if his brother comes in and says wwx lost the siege and is now gone.
In the dead of night Iwj breaks several more rules sneaking out of the Cloud Recesses and heading towards the burial mounds. He has to see wwx's dead body for himself.
He doesn't expect to see a recovering, but mostly okay sect. With just a roughed up, fully alive wwx attending to his disciples.
And when wwx sees Iwj and the state he is in, he comes to the correct conclusion about what happened to him.
This is when I play my uno reverse card.
Instead of Iwj wanting wwx to "come back to Gusu with me” to protect him from the world. We have a wwx wanting lwj to "stay in the burial mounds with me" to protect him from the Lan clan.

The Terran were new to the greater Galaxy. odd beings are small and had large round faces with big eyes. Instantly making them desired pets as are from a new strange planet and are a lower life-form. As for the space-faring group known as Vinlik, which is Featherdeten for close-knit-family. Terrans had little consequence to the crew, they had heard those who would try to keep me adorable species as pets had been horribly ripped to shreds and killed as apparently, Terrans were vicious. The crew of Vinlik consisting of 4 members, Never thought that they would encounter a Terran. They were wrong...
After an incredibly odd raid, they had a human on board. It had a few things with it a strange instrument likely from its home world and of course the fabric they were so they were known for being so protective of.
Captain Lilen, a tall Featherdeten and owner of the ship and considered the mother of the motley family, Decided to keep the being as they tended to look at least somewhat similar to the Featherdetens. Just lacking the titular win, feathered faces, or the slender legs that made landing from a flight so easy for the species.
Borek, a Snoutrump one of the strongest known species in the galaxy had argued that it was dangerous to keep but the captain always won out over the security guard/weapons professional.
Whimper a Phasmon, the ship scientist/medical professor stated how most Terrans about 89% killed their masters Within 30-day Cycles The other 19% killed their masters not long after. Keeping a Terran on board results usually in a 4% survival rate.
The youngest of the ship a Buzzkin, not even a proportional adult in his species. An excited genius prodigy who made his way onto the ship by being an engineer. He was curious, Terrans were unique next to nothing was known about them and maybe they only acted that way because they were scared. There was just so much unknown about this new species. Tolvin wanted to know more…
***
Three cycles, three cycles, and I broke my promise. I told the captain that he would not interact with the Terra, but I couldn't help myself. I was curious and it was kind of interesting seeing such a tiny featherless Featherdeten-like being. So I found myself standing in front of the door where the Terran was being kept I shifted the door from opaque to translucent, still strong just now I could see the Terran. It looked up at me noticing the different time as it was not its scheduled meal time it wouldn't be for a little while. “Hello, there you probably can't understand me b-but I wanted to say hello! It is proper etiquette to introduce oneself to all members of the crew… your species interesting did you know that?”
I stood there for a moment before the Terran begin to bark back at me it was strange yapping noises but there was somewhat of a pattern to them almost like it was speaking but that's silly Terrans didn't have a language, they weren't a sentient species. The Galaxy Bureau of Investigation of New Species (GBINS) already tested, too violent. I sat down and began to talk about meaningless things with the Terran just to hear the odd pattern of its barks we ‘chatted’ with each other for a while. Eventually, I had to leave as he would get caught talking to the Terran the one thing I was strictly told not to do. “I have to go now but we'll talk next cycle promise,” I kept my promise returning to the Terran every day.
“Hello, Featherless!” I decided to call it Featherless deciding it shouldn't go without a name. “Hado!” “Did you just say hello?” “Hado! Hado!” it repeated. Terrans could mimic. No one else has ever documented to this it’s a fascinating discovery, Terrans can mimic others! “That's so cool Featherless! what if you said my name?” Then pointed I pointed at myself and said in a slow but clear voice, “Tolvin.” “Toe-van” “Tolvin.” “Toe-van.” “What close enough you're faster on the uptake than most mimics.” It then pointed to itself and made a barking noise, “Sarah” “What?” It just shook its head from left to right, “Sarah” “Sarla?” “Sarah” “Sarla” Featherless - no Sarla released a breath and moved its eyes in a circle before refocusing on me.
“Well, it's nice to meet you then wait if you have a name that means you have a sense of self which is only present in sentient beings but that doesn't make sense the GBINS had proclaimed that humans were too violent to be sentient which doesn't make sense because it has a sense of help self! we-we've been keeping things that were- that is- oh no, I've been calling it, an it! They are a sentient being and I've been treating them like a pet-” “Toe-van” Sarla's front appendages were pressed against the force field their eyes were blown wide (wider than they usually were) and they were staring at me intently. “Sorry… I had a bit of a freak-out. I should go.” Turning the door opaque, I turn down the hall and ran back to the engine room.
The engine room is my favorite place in all of the ship no one bothers me here free to tinker. To busy myself with the mundane things that keep the ship running.
It takes me three recycles to return to Sarla’s room. The other members of the crew are still debating on what to do with the human. Earlier that cycle Borek come by with a faulty communicator he has a backup, but he prefers his main one. However, I couldn't just get the right kind of focus in the engine room (Something that's never happened before) so before I knew it I found myself wandering back to Sarla. Turning the door translucent I began to fix the communicator one of my proudest works simple AI that analyzed language and then translated it. Sarla was returning conversation in that odd barking ‘language’ of theirs and I would often say a few things back. Suddenly silent barked a few things and the translator buzzed to life “…you gotta understand how lonely I was! You are the only nice person I've met in space!” They quieted as they saw me jump at the translation. We sat in silence for a few seconds before it began to bark again, “The [thing] you're fixing is it okay? it's not going to ---- right?” I stared at them then the communicator then back at them, “What? why are you looking at me? What is that thing doing?” Turning on the two-way communication feature I slowly began to speak, “It's a way for different species to communicate with each other it's for one of my crewmates but it started translating your language.” “Wow, I can understand you! Wait you understand what I'm saying now! This is amazing so can you take me home?” “I don't think so it is really hard to get to your home planet. With how hard the government mandates what goes through airspace there… I don't know if you've noticed but we're not very legal. The captain is planning to just give you to someone as a pet once we find somewhere cheap to drop you off. “I'm sorry, please tell me the [communicator] got what you were saying wrong, my people are considered pets!?!” Their voice begin to get louder and the communicator began to register the emotion as possibly angry. “Yes…?” Sarla out a string of words that the communicator could not translate, but I felt they were curses.
Just then I heard a strangled noise coming from just down the hall turning I lock eyes with none other than Whimper. “What are you doing?” The scientist said showing the typical Phasmon signs of confusion and fear. “Toe-van who's there? That's a different voice of the communicator. what are you looking at?” “Is it translating the non-sentient being?” I click my mandibles (a sign for yes among my people), "I believe they're actually… a sentient species... and the GBINS incorrectly labeled them as non-sentient.” “Wait! A bunch of letters said that my people were non-sentient!?!” “I think that was an incorrect translation we were referring to an acronym.” I clarified for Sarla. “Didn't catch the last word sorry.” “It's okay the more you talk the communicator will be better at translating your language.” “Oh cool!” the Terran flashed their teeth something I have something they do a lot around me, I think it's a sign of friendliness among Terrans. It usually isn't put with other aggressive behaviors such as tensing muscles, which are common among predator species.
“How many how long have you been spending time with it?” Whimper asked exasperated. “Didn't last more than three days before I said hi…” “Oh, you're hopeless!” “Why is that bad?” Sarla trying to get a glimpse of Whimper. “Your species are Infamous for being incredibly dangerous.” “Can you repeat that with small words? the communicator is not that good.” “You're dangerous.” “Try again.” “You cause pain?” “You saying I'm [Dangerous/violent/harmful]” The communicator listed the possible words that Sarla could have been saying. “I think so but the communicator is not very clear.” “They're friendly to me! they've done nothing that is then possibly threatening to me yet.” Whimper shook his head up and down a sign of frustration among his people, “yet did you forget that it bit Borek?” “I would like to not be referred to as an ‘it’ anymore I'm not an object I prefer to be referred to as [she/her/referring to a female].” “Sorry!” I say as I twitch my antennas in a sign of apologies and happiness. “Why are you apologizing you're not the one I was referring to me as an object.” “Well, I was earlier before I knew you were sentient.” “[Acknowledgement/surprise/confused/stunned]” “We should probably tell Lilen about this she is the captain after all. She'll want to meet her new crewmate properly -as long as you promise not to hurt us” He said gesturing to Sarla “you get that Communicator up and running,” he gestured to me. “it'll be lovely to talk and study the ins and outs of humans and I can ask you medical questions how fascinating!” He said Clapping (a common sign of joy happiness or excitement for Phasmons) before turning down the hallway in excitement.
70 Cycles later and Sarah (as her name was actually pronounced) was an integral part of our crew-of our family. She was able to go toe-to-toe with Borek in a fight. Could eat a lot of things in higher dosages than anyone else could, making her an effective poison tester. The strange instrument she had brought along with her? It was a common device humans used to make music called a ge-tar. Although she did many things with the different members of the crew, most of the time we could be found in the engine room. For the first time in a very long time, I wasn't bothered by someone else in my space.
